Message type: E = Error
Message class: PB - PD: Message IDs Org. Management
Message number: 024
Message text: Error when inserting infotype '&'.

- Error when inserting infotype '&'. ?The SAP error message PB024, which states "Error when inserting infotype '&'", typically occurs when there is an issue with the data being entered into a specific infotype in the SAP Human Capital Management (HCM) module. Infotypes are used to store employee-related data, and the error can arise due to various reasons.
Causes of PB024 Error
Data Validation Issues: The data being entered may not meet the validation criteria set for the infotype. This could include incorrect formats, missing mandatory fields, or invalid values.
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to create or modify the infotype for the employee.
Technical Issues: There may be a problem with the underlying database or the SAP system itself, such as a lock on the database table or a temporary system error.
Configuration Issues: The infotype may not be properly configured in the system, or there may be inconsistencies in the configuration settings.
Missing Dependencies: Some infotypes depend on other infotypes or data being present. If the required data is missing, it can lead to this error.
Solutions to PB024 Error
Check Data Input: Review the data being entered for the infotype. Ensure that all mandatory fields are filled out correctly and that the data adheres to the required formats.
Review Authorizations: Verify that the user has the necessary permissions to insert or modify the infotype. This can be checked in the user roles and authorizations.
Check for Locks: Use transaction codes like SM12 to check for any locks on the database tables related to the infotype. If there are locks, they may need to be released.
Consult Configuration: Review the configuration settings for the infotype in transaction code SPRO. Ensure that all necessary settings are correctly configured.
Check Dependencies: Ensure that any required infotypes or data are present before attempting to insert the new infotype.
System Logs: Check the system logs (transaction codes SLG1 or SM21) for any additional error messages or warnings that could provide more context about the issue.
Contact Support: If the issue persists after checking the above points, it may be necessary to contact SAP support or your internal IT support team for further assistance.
